Các dạng bài tập quan trọng trong DevOps và Cloud Computing
DevOps và Cloud Computing là các lĩnh vực đang phát triển nhanh chóng, yêu cầu người học nắm vững nhiều kỹ năng khác nhau. Để nâng cao trình độ, việc luyện giải các dạng bài tập phù hợp là rất cần thiết. Bài viết này sẽ giúp bạn tìm hiểu các dạng bài tập chuyên môn, từ cơ bản đến nâng cao, cho những ai đang theo học lập trình liên quan đến DevOps/Cloud.
Những kiến thức nền tảng trong DevOps
Việc nắm vững các kiến thức nền tảng trong DevOps là rất quan trọng để có thể áp dụng hiệu quả vào thực tiễn. Các lĩnh vực chính mà người học cần tập trung bao gồm quản lý phiên bản, tự động hóa quy trình phát triển, triển khai liên tục và năng lực giám sát hệ thống. Thông qua các bài tập luyện tập, học viên có thể kiểm tra khả năng của mình đối với các công cụ như Git, Jenkins hay Docker. Không chỉ vậy, việc thực hành các bài tập giúp người học hình dung rõ hơn về quy trình làm việc và các thực tiễn tốt nhất trong ngành. Những bài tập này còn tạo điều kiện cho người học phát hiện và khắc phục nhanh chóng những lỗi sai mà mình thường gặp phải.
ArgoCD và quy trình triển khai liên tục
ArgoCD là một công cụ rất hữu ích trong việc quản lý Kubernetes-DevOps, cho phép người học làm quen với việc triển khai ứng dụng một cách nhanh chóng và hiệu quả. Thực hành với các bài tập ArgoCD giúp học viên có cái nhìn sâu sắc hơn về quy trình triển khai liên tục, từ việc sử dụng các file cấu hình đến việc quản lý khai báo của ứng dụng trong Kubernetes. Học viên sẽ nắm bắt được cách thức thiết lập và cấu hình ArgoCD cũng như các mối liên hệ giữa các thành phần trong hệ thống DevOps. Thông qua một lộ trình luyện tập rõ ràng cùng với các bài tập thực hành, họ có thể xây dựng cho mình kiến thức vững chắc và khả năng xử lý tình huống nhanh chóng trong công việc thực tế.
Các công cụ hỗ trợ học tập hiệu quả
Việc sử dụng các công cụ hỗ trợ học tập như hệ thống luyện tập trực tuyến giúp người học dễ dàng tiếp cận và rèn luyện kiến thức một cách hiệu quả. Hệ thống ngày càng phát triển với nhiều loại bài tập đa dạng, từ trắc nghiệm, tự luận đến thực hành, giúp đáp ứng nhu cầu học tập của từng học viên. Hơn nữa, việc có hệ thống chấm điểm tự động, theo dõi tiến độ học và cung cấp phản hồi tức thì giúp người học nhanh chóng chỉ ra những lĩnh vực còn yếu và cần cải thiện. Trên nền tảng này, người học có thể chủ động lựa chọn bài tập, tiết kiệm thời gian và tối ưu hóa kết quả học tập.
Cách tiếp cận có hiệu quả khi làm bài tập DevOps
Khi làm bài tập DevOps, người học cần có cách tiếp cận khoa học để rèn luyện và củng cố kiến thức. Trong phần này, chúng ta sẽ điểm qua những phương pháp hiệu quả mà người học có thể áp dụng khi thực hiện bài tập để đạt được kết quả tốt nhất.
Tạo lộ trình học tập rõ ràng
Để đạt kết quả tốt khi làm các bài tập DevOps, việc đầu tiên là xác định lộ trình học tập rõ ràng. Người học có thể chia nhỏ các chủ đề, từ cơ bản đến nâng cao và cố gắng luyện tập từng phần một. Việc tập trung vào từng kỹ năng cụ thể, như quản lý cấu hình hay triển khai ứng dụng, sẽ giúp tạo nền tảng vững chắc và dễ dàng hơn khi kiến thức được áp dụng vào thực tiễn. Ngoài ra, việc tham gia các diễn đàn hoặc nhóm thảo luận cũng rất có lợi cho việc giao lưu và học hỏi kinh nghiệm từ những người đi trước.
Xem kết quả và cải thiện kiến thức
Sau mỗi lần làm bài tập, người học cần xem lại kết quả ngay lập tức để đánh giá chính xác được năng lực của mình. Hệ thống tự động chấm điểm sẽ giúp học viên nhận ra các điểm sai và cần cải thiện. Thông qua đó, họ có thể tìm hiểu sâu hơn về lý do mình mắc lỗi và từ đó rút ra kinh nghiệm cho riêng mình. Về dài hạn, việc này không chỉ giúp người học củng cố kiến thức mà còn cải thiện được khả năng tư duy và giải quyết vấn đề trong các tình huống thực tế.
Tham gia cộng đồng học tập
Việc tham gia vào các cộng đồng học tập có thể mang lại nhiều lợi ích. Học viên không chỉ có thể giải đáp thắc mắc mà còn có thể chia sẻ kinh nghiệm và phương pháp học tập hiệu quả. Các diễn đàn hay nhóm học tập không chỉ tạo môi trường trao đổi kiến thức mà còn giúp người học không cảm thấy đơn độc trong quá trình nghiên cứu và luyện tập. Chắc chắn rằng việc có những người bạn cùng chung đam mê sẽ giúp tạo động lực học tập lớn hơn.
Mục tiêu học tập cụ thể
Đặt ra các mục tiêu học tập cụ thể, ví dụ như hoàn thành 5 bài tập trong một tuần hay làm chủ một chủ đề nhất định, là cách tuyệt vời để thúc đẩy quá trình học tập. Những mục tiêu này giúp học viên có định hướng rõ ràng và có thể theo dõi tiến độ học tập tốt hơn. Cách này không chỉ giúp xây dựng thói quen học tập mà còn giúp duy trì động lực vượt qua những thử thách trong quá trình học.
Cải thiện qua việc thực hành liên tục
Để trở thành một chuyên gia trong lĩnh vực DevOps, không có gì quan trọng hơn việc thực hành. Thông qua việc làm các bài tập và dự án thực tế, người học có thể ứng dụng kiến thức đã học vào thực tiễn. Việc này không chỉ mang lại sự tự tin mà còn giúp cải thiện khả năng làm việc nhóm và kỹ năng giao tiếp. Chính vì thế, hãy thử thách bản thân với các dự án nhỏ và từng bước xây dựng các kỹ năng cần thiết cho công việc về sau.
Hãy cùng khám phá thêm nhiều bài tập phong phú và đa dạng khác bằng cách tham khảo: Danh sách bài tập và cải thiện trình độ của bạn trong lĩnh vực DevOps/Cloud! Nếu bạn muốn có sự đa dạng trong cách học, đừng quên xem thêm: Danh sách bài tập trắc nghiệm và Danh sách bài tập tự luận.